Taylor’s Greek Avgolemono (Greek Lemon Chicken Soup) Ingredients * 3 tablespoons olive oil * 2 cups yellow onion, finely chopped * 4 cloves garlic, minced * 1 bay leaf * 4 tablespoons chicken stock paste * 9 cups water * 4 chicken breasts * 1 cup carrot, finely chopped  * 1 cup celery finely chopped  * Salt and black pepper, to taste * 1 cup uncooked jasmine rice (or basmati or short-grain rice) * 2 tablespoons–¼ cup fresh dill, chopped Avgolemono * 8 eggs, separated * Juice of 4 lemons * 1 cup hot soup broth (for tempering) Garnish * Fresh dill * Olive oil * Salt and pepper * Parsley  Girl how?  1. Season the chicken breasts with salt and pepper. 2. Heat the olive oil in a large pot over medium-high heat. Sear the chicken for about 2 minutes per side, then remove to a plate. 3. Reduce heat to medium. Add the onion, celery, and carrot and cook for 3–4 minutes until softened. Stir in the garlic and cook for another 1–2 minutes. 4. Add the chicken stock paste (aka better than bouillion) and bay leaf and let bubble for 1 minutes. then pour in the water. Stir well and bring to a boil. 5. Return the chicken (and any juices) to the pot. Cook for 20 minutes until the chicken is cooked through.  6. Remove the chicken and shred it with two forks. Stir the shredded chicken back into the soup along with the chopped dill. 7. Remove the soup from the heat and ladle 2 cups of the hot broth into a measuring cup. 8. In a bowl, whisk the egg whites until foamy. Whisk in the egg yolks, then slowly whisk in the lemon juice. 9. While whisking constantly, slowly stream the hot broth into the egg mixture to temper it. 10. Slowly pour the tempered egg mixture back into the soup while stirring continuously. 11. Taste and adjust with salt and pepper. Serve garnished with fresh dill and parsley and a drizzle of olive oil.  -xoxo TAYLOR  #summerrecipes #chickensoup #greekfood #EasyRecipe #souptok
